The DataSourceManager object provides methods to load data from various sources:
- LoadAssembly
- LoadDataSet
- LoadDataTable
- LoadJson
- LoadObjects
- LoadSingleObject
- LoadXmlFile
- LoadXmlString
Consider the following classes that should be used as a data source:
public class Report | |
{ | |
public string Name { get; set; } | |
public List<Sale> Sales { get; set; } = new List<Sale>(); | |
} | |
public class Sale | |
{ | |
public Customer Customer { get; set; } | |
public Product Product { get; set; } | |
} | |
public class Product | |
{ | |
public string Name { get; set; } | |
public decimal Price { get; set; } | |
} | |
public class Customer | |
{ | |
public string Name { get; set; } | |
public int Id { get; set; } | |
public string Street { get; set; } | |
public string City { get; set; } | |
public int Zip { get; set; } | |
} |

The following code saves the template in a byte array, merges the template with data and loads back the resulting document into the TX Text Control:
// save the document | |
byte[] bDocument = null; | |
textControl1.Save(out bDocument, TXTextControl.BinaryStreamType.InternalUnicodeFormat); | |
// create the preview | |
IList<byte[]> bResults = ribbonReportingTab1.DataSourceManager.Merge(bDocument, 1, textControl1); | |
// load the preview into the Text Control | |
textControl1.Load(bResults[0], TXTextControl.BinaryStreamType.InternalUnicodeFormat); |
